STMICRO parts such as M25PX64 and SST parts such as SST26VF032B support
a single status register protect bit. When set this bit cause writes to
the status register to be blocked when the write protect signal is low.

Implement sr_protect for these devices.

+
+/*
+ * Set status register protection method for parts with one protection bit
+ *
+ * Returns negative on errors, 0 on success.
+ */
+int stm_sr_protect(struct spi_flash *flash, enum srp_method method)
+{
+       uint8_t status_old, status_new;
+       u8 mask = SR_SRP0;
+       u8 val;
+       int ret;
+
+       ret = read_sr(flash, &status_old);
+       if (ret < 0)
+               return ret;
+
+       switch (method) {
+       case SRP_SOFTWARE:
+               val = 0;
+               break;
+       case SRP_HARDWARE:
+               val = SR_SRP0;
+               break;
+       default:
+               return -EOPNOTSUPP;
+       }
+
+       status_new = (status_old & ~mask) | val;
+
+       write_sr(flash, status_new);
+
+       return 0;
+}
